Seamless bonded lingerie first gained popularity abroad in the late 1990s through technological trials in Europe, the US, and Japan. From 2000 to 2005, it entered the high-end market on a larger scale, became more widely available to the general public after 2010, and experienced a full-scale boom after 2020, becoming a mainstream product category.

What Are Bonded Seamless Lingerie — and How They Differ from Traditional Sewn Lingerie?

Seamless bonded lingerie, as the name suggests, are lingerie products made using a seamless bonded process, where fabric and accessories are bonded together through a special bonding technique. Its main features are the absence of visible seams on the cup wings, waistline, and bottom band, resulting in a unified, seamless design. Compared to traditional sewn lingerie, there are significant differences in structure, manufacturing process, and wearing experience.

Comparison AreaTraditional Sewn LingerieSeamless Bonded Lingerie
StructureBuilt by stitching multiple fabric pieces together, which naturally creates seam lines and more pronounced edges.Built through one-piece molding and bonding, eliminating most seams and keeping only a few concealed seams where needed (e.g., the clasp).
Look Under ClothingSeams are more likely to show under tight or thin garments, creating visible lines or marks.Smoother, more body-hugging finish delivers an “invisible” look with minimal seam imprint.
Manufacturing ProcessPrimarily cutting, sewing, binding/edge finishing, trims & hardware assembly, and thread trimming, requiring higher sewing skill and multiple steps.The process mainly involves laser cutting, adhesive dispensing/brushing, heat-press bonding, and cooling & shaping (with a small amount of assembly and sewing).
Production ScalabilityConsistency can vary more with operator skill, making standardization harder at scale.Process parameters are easier to standardize, making it more suitable for repeatable mass production.
Wearing ExperienceSeams may rub the skin; under tight clothing they can leave marks and may cause discomfort over time.Edgeless design reduces friction and irritation; higher fit improves comfort and supports a true “no-show” feel.

Structurally, traditional sewn lingerie rely on stitching different fabric pieces together, inevitably resulting in seam marks and obvious edges. In contrast, seamless bonded lingerie, through one-piece molding and bonding, eliminate most seams, retaining only a few concealed seams in necessary areas (such as the clasp), resulting in a more natural, body-hugging fit.

In terms of manufacturing, traditional lingerie involve complex manufacturing processes, including multiple steps such as cutting, sewing, edging, and finishing, requiring a high level of sewing skills. The manufacturing process for seamless bonded lingerie is more challenging, relying on high-precision molding and environmentally friendly bonding techniques. Seamless lingerie manufacturing is highly technical, and the production process requires skilled technicians to precisely control key parameters such as temperature and pressure. If the parameters are incorrect, there is little room for rework. Overall: Sewing-based lingerie production involves more processes and relies more on manual labor; seamless bonded lingerie production has more complex parameters and relies more on materials and equipment.

Regarding wearing comfort, the seams of traditional sewn lingerie can rub against the skin, leaving visible marks and potentially causing discomfort over time. Seamless bonded lingerie features edgeless construction and a close-to-skin fit to deliver an “invisible” look. It also reduces friction and irritation, significantly improving comfort while creating a smooth, natural silhouette.

Materials & Bonding Process: The Technical Factors That Determine Quality

The quality of seamless adhesive bras depends primarily on two factors: the fabric materials and the bonding process. These two aspects directly affect the product’s comfort, durability, safety, and overall wearing experience.

In terms of fabric materials, softness, breathability, elasticity, and skin-friendliness must all be considered. Mainstream outer layers typically use stretch knits made from Nylon (polyamide) or Polyester blended with Spandex (elastane), and the level of stretch varies with the fiber composition. These fabrics offer a smooth, refined surface, strong elastic recovery, and good abrasion resistance, and they are more likely to maintain clean, flat edges and a streamlined silhouette after bonding and heat-pressing. These are also the two fabrics we use most often.



The bonding process is a critical technical aspect, with the main processes including hot-melt adhesive bonding and cold bonding. Hot-melt adhesive bonding involves heating the adhesive film to a high temperature, causing it to melt and penetrate the fabric fibers. Upon cooling, a strong bond is formed, offering high bonding strength and good washability, making it suitable for large-scale industrial production. Cold bonding, on the other hand, uses specialized adhesives at room temperature to bond the fabrics. This process requires higher precision and better preserves the original softness of the fabric, making it suitable for high-end customized products. Furthermore, the molding process also affects quality. High-precision molding equipment ensures uniform cup curvature and a perfect fit to the human breast curve, preventing issues such as gaps or shifting of the cups. It also guarantees consistent product dimensions, providing stable support for OEM/ODM mass production.

Why it’s trending: comfort-first demand + expectations for “invisible under clothing”

The rise of seamless adhesive bras is essentially the result of the combined effect of upgraded consumer demand and the refinement of dressing scenarios, with the core focus on the two major demands of “comfort” and “invisibility”.

Comfort has become the core driving force. With changing lifestyles, consumers’ demands for underwear have shifted from simple support and shaping to a focus on both comfort and health. The friction and tightness caused by the seams of traditional sewn bras are no longer suitable for extended wear, casual wear at home, or light exercise. Seamlessly bonded bras, with their seamless design, soft fabric, and high fit, effectively reduce skin pressure and friction, minimizing discomfort even after prolonged wear. Meanwhile, the breathable fabric improves the warm, stuffy environment in the chest area, aligning with modern consumers’ pursuit of “lightweight lingerie.”

The desire for “invisible lingerie” has also accelerated its popularity. Today, consumers increasingly prefer clean, streamlined silhouettes. As body-hugging dresses, fitted knits, and lightweight tops become more common, the stitch lines, cup-edge impressions, side-wing marks, and back-closure bumps of traditional bras are more likely to show through, reducing the overall look and feel. Seamless bonded lingerie, with its integrated construction and invisible edges, creates a smoother outline and a lower visual profile—helping prevent styling embarrassment from daily commuting to photoshoots, dinners, and vacations—so it has been adopted and popularized more quickly.

Seamless bonded underwear product line

Built on the core advantages of seamless bonding, brands can expand their product lines around specific wearing scenarios, target groups, and functional needs—balancing versatility with differentiation. This approach fits OEM/ODM bulk customization while covering a broader range of consumer occasions and wear requirements.

In the bra category, seamless bonding is commonly used for wire-free comfort styles, lightweight molded “no-show” bras, detachable-strap/multiway bras, and even certain underwired constructions (such as bonded underwire channels and invisible reinforcement in key stress areas). The core value is a closer, smoother fit at the cup edge, wings, and back band—reducing pressure marks and visible bra lines. In the panties category, laser-cut edges combined with bonded leg openings and waistbands are the most typical application, covering multiple silhouettes such as briefs, boyshorts, and thongs, with the goal of delivering a no-dig, no-roll, low-profile wearing experience.

In shapewear and base-layer products, seamless bonding best highlights the advantage of being “thin yet supportive.” For example, it is widely used in high-waist shaping briefs, shaping shorts, bodysuits, camisoles, and close-fitting tops. Bonding can secure reinforcement panels and create invisible finishes, improving stability and a smoother appearance without adding bulk. It also works well for niche categories such as nursing bras or plus-size support styles—by reducing skin friction, enhancing close-to-body fit, and adding stronger invisible reinforcement in closure or high-stress areas to balance functionality with comfort. For brands and buyers, this means the same process logic can be scaled across a coordinated product range, creating a consistent “invisible, no-show” selling point and making it easier to drive set purchases and frequent new launches.

Faster Production, More Consistent Products: Built to Accelerate Time-to-Market

One of the core advantages of bonded seamless bra construction is shorter production lead times and more consistent products—helping brands respond to market demand faster and gain a competitive edge.

From an efficiency standpoint, bonded seamless lingerie significantly streamlines the manufacturing workflow. As mentioned earlier, seamless bonded lingerie uses process routes such as molded shaping and automated bonding, reducing reliance on traditional sewing and multiple stitching operations, making the production workflow more standardized and repeatable. Once the style structure and key parameters are confirmed, it can move more efficiently into scalable mass production and stable delivery—helping brands shorten the timeline from sampling to bulk, respond faster to replenishment orders, and bring new products to market sooner to capture selling windows and trend opportunities.

From a product-consistency perspective, once the fabric system and key process parameters (such as temperature, pressure, dwell time, and cooling/setting) are validated, the production line can operate within a clearly defined “process window,” reducing variation caused by differences in individual operator handling. At the same time, structural bonding and invisible edge finishing are delivered through equipment- and process-controlled steps, making edge lay-flat performance, silhouette smoothness, and overall garment appearance consistency more predictable and controllable.

FAQS

Seamless bonded vs traditional sewn lingerie—what’s the biggest difference?

Sewn lingerie relies on stitching multiple panels, which naturally creates seam lines and bulk. Bonded lingerie reduces most stitch lines and uses bonding + molding to achieve a flatter, more “no-show” finish.

What materials are most commonly used for seamless bonded lingerie?

The mainstream choice is Nylon (polyamide) or Polyester blended with Spandex (elastane) for smoothness, stretch recovery, and abrasion resistance. Depending on the product positioning, linings or specific zones may use softer, skin-friendly fabrics.

Which product categories can apply seamless bonding technology?

It’s widely used in wire-free bras, panties (laser-cut + bonded waist/leg), shapewear, base-layer tops, and niche styles like nursing or plus-size support (with reinforced high-stress areas).

Why can bonded lingerie support faster time-to-market?

Once the fabric system and bonding parameters are validated, workflows can be more standardized and repeatable, enabling efficient scaling, stable delivery, and faster replenishment response—helping brands capture key selling windows.
